DriverPack DrvCeo 2.15 is a comprehensive offline driver installation tool designed specifically for Windows 10 and Windows 11 (64-bit) systems. It acts as a portable "all-in-one" database that allows you to identify and install hardware drivers without an active internet connection. 🚀 Key Technical Features
